Output e5340ec263247c2148295e57660c9eff9c1d6fe2f70e2b3b3959c7ae90574b61:10

value
1475550
script pubkey
OP_0 OP_PUSHBYTES_20 8b990466203cdb8161b02d0265a6d927476fb226
address
bc1q3wvsge3q8ndczcds95pxtfkeyarklv3xt0gxvd
transaction
e5340ec263247c2148295e57660c9eff9c1d6fe2f70e2b3b3959c7ae90574b61
spent
true